Professional Bull Riders, Inc., World Headquarters Joint venture Architecture and Construction Administration on a four-story 44,000 square foot office building with 11,000 square feet of restaurant space on the Historic Arkansas River walk (HARP) in Pueblo, Colorado. This project was a public project with the City of Pueblo, Pueblo Economic Development Corporation and the Professional Bull Riders. Design included a surface parking lot and an integrated connection with the HARP.
McCarthy Block Building The McCarthy Block Building design was inspired from the original McCarthy Building that burnt down in the 1950s. The site has been in the McCarthy family for over 100 years, and the family wanted a building that represented the historical significance of the family and their impact on Pueblo. Photos of the original structure provided a basis for Visual Elements that have carried through into the new building.
Dolores Huerta Preparatory High School The Design for a 40,000 square feet High School and campus master plan with high tech labs and full function gymnasium. AEP performed Architectural design, civil site design, drainage and grading, and construction support.

Abel Consulting Services, Inc. (ACS), formerly Abel Engineering Professionals, Inc. (AEP), was founded in 1985, located in Pueblo, Colorado, to provide services to private and public entities. We are located at 102 S. Oneida St. in Pueblo Colorado. ACS includes Civil Engineering, Land Surveying, and Architecture services. Our staff of 27 works together to complete specific project tasks while possessing the flexibility to be assigned to other departments to accommodate non-anticipated workloads. This diversity in disciplines enables ACS to perform like a much larger firm. ACS supports and encourages its staff to pursue advancement through state licensing, continuing education, professional training, and seminars. This ensures all personnel stay current with the changing needs of private and public projects regarding techniques and responsibilities.
